A second-hand furniture charity store held coffee morning fundraising event to raise money for a children’s dance club.

Epping Forest ReUse, raised £264 for Art in Motion (AIM) Academy of Dance, who provide lessons for disabled and able-bodied students alike in Waltham Abbey.

Epping Forest MP Dame Eleanor Laing also attended the charity event held at the Epping Forest ReUse centre on Bower Hill, Epping on Wednesday, July 31.
